Prints remaining indicating for camera with variable length print capability

1. A digital instant printing camera device with a selectable photograph print size, said camera device includinga replaceable print roll, the print roll containing ink, a supply of print media and an integrated circuit, said integrated circuit including memory storage of the amount of print media remaining in said print roll;

  • a photograph size selecting means for selecting a size of a photograph to be printed on the print media, the selecting means being in communication with the integrated circuit;

    a processing means which controls a printing process, the processing means being in communication with the integrated circuit of the print roll and responsive to the selecting means for calculating the current number of photographs, based on the selected size, that can still be printed on the print media remaining on the print roll, the processing means obtaining an initial length of the print media from the integrated circuit on installation of the print roll and using that information and the selected size to calculate the number of photographs which can still be printed; and

    a display means associated with the processing means for displaying the current number of photographs still able to be printed in dependence on the selected size of the photograph.
